The $175 million surety bond posted by former president Donald Trump to enchantment his fraud judgment is lacking key info normally included in such bonds, based on the New York lawyer normal.
Nevertheless, the surety bond offered by Knight Specialty is lacking info usually included in such bonds, based on a report by CBS Information. Among the many lacking info is a monetary assertion from Knight SPecialty, a certificates of qualification from the New York Division of Monetary Companies, and knowledge associated to energy of lawyer for the bond supplier.
New York Legal professional Normal Letitia James filed paperwork with the court docket Thursday saying that her workplace “takes exception to the sufficiency of the surety.” James’s submitting stated that Knight Specialty was not an admitted provider in New York and doesn’t have the certificates of qualification required by state insurance coverage legislation, CBS Information reported.

Trump lawyer Christopher Kise advised CBS Information that James’s submitting was “one other witch hunt” and an effort to “fire up” a “baseless public quarrel.”
Trump’s aspect has 10 days to file a movement to “justify” the bond, based on CBS Information. This can require Knight Specialty to show that it’s financially able to paying the bond.
Legal professional Bruce H. Lederman advised CBS Information that he was struck by a number of “obvious errors” within the bond.
“In all of the years I’ve been doing this, you at all times need to have a certificates from the Division of Monetary Companies saying that you just’re licensed to difficulty a surety bond,” Lederman stated.
On Wednesday, the New York Supreme Court docket clerk’s workplace returned the bond to Trump’s authorized crew “for correction,” though no specifics had been publicly launched, CBS Information reported. Knight Specialty refiled the posting on Thursday earlier than James filed her exception to the bond.
Adam Pollock, a former assistant lawyer normal in New York, additionally questioned whether or not the bond was enough.
“This bond is poor for numerous causes, together with that the corporate doesn’t look like licensed in New York and doesn’t seem to have sufficient capital to make this enterprise,” Pollock advised CBS Information.
The corporate doesn’t seem to satisfy the state’s requirement that prohibits firms from placing greater than 10% of their capital in danger, CBS Information reported.
Nevertheless, Knight Insurance coverage president Amit Shah stated the restriction doesn’t apply in Knight’s case.
“Knight Specialty Insurance coverage Firm shouldn’t be a New York home insurer, and New York surplus strains legal guidelines don’t regulate the solvency of non-New York extra strains insurers, so we don’t consider we’d like the ten% surplus,” he advised CBS Information.
Shah stated Knight has greater than $1 billion in fairness.
Nevertheless, Lederman advised the information outlet that the “underlying case” was concerning the state AG “requiring strict compliance with the legislation”
“The legislation requires an insurance coverage firm posting a surety bond to be licensed in New York,” he stated. “And there are critical questions on if this bond was correctly posted.”
